Road Hockey Rumble Season 1 Episode 8 Toronto, ON
- February 21, 2007
- 23 min
Teams take part in a battle for Toronto with native Torontonians facing those who moved to Toronto but dislike it.
Teams take part in a battle for Toronto with native Torontonians facing those who moved to Toronto but dislike it.